After coming out of the All-Star break with six straight wins, the Texas Rangers have lost two straight with a 16-3 pummeling by the Los Angeles Dodgers at home on Saturday.
Rangers pitching staff gave up 16 runs on 18 hits resulting in their most lopsided defeat of the season. Marcus Semien hit his 200th career home run off Dodgers pitcher Bobby Miller (6-1) on the second pitch of the game, but the Rangers offense stifled after the early fireworks, scoring only two runs the rest of the game.
The team looks to avoid a home-series sweep tomorrow with LHP Martin Perez (7-3, 4.84 ERA) taking the mound against the Dodgers for the first time in his career.
